Job Summary:

We are seeking a detail-oriented and dependable Medical Scribe to join our healthcare team. The Medical Scribe will work alongside physicians and healthcare providers to document patient encounters in real-time, allowing providers to focus more on direct patient care.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Accurately document patient history, physical exam findings, procedures, and diagnostic test results as dictated by the provider.

  • Enter patient information into the Electronic Health Record (EHR) system in a timely and efficient manner.

  • Assist in preparing charts for upcoming patient visits.

  • Ensure completeness and accuracy of medical records.

  • Maintain confidentiality and adhere to HIPAA regulations.

  • Perform clerical duties as needed (e.g., managing paperwork, locating test results).

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or GED required; college coursework in healthcare or pre-medical studies preferred.

  • Prior experience as a scribe, medical assistant, or in a clinical setting is a plus.

  • Knowledge of medical terminology, anatomy, and physiology.

  • Proficiency with EHR systems.

  • Excellent listening, communication, and typing skills.

  • Ability to multitask and work in a fast-paced environment.

  • Must speak Spanish
